Whoops! 😨 Something unexpected happened...
[Error Code: 1101] error caused by: 1 error occurred:
* transaction execute failed: [Error Code: 1101] cadence runtime error: Execution failed:
error: cannot deploy invalid contract
--> 4cec96510398dfb3ff3fea30d53555935494b9e8a2e848b7e3cce48727d7f93b:4:3
|
4 | signer.contracts.add(name: name, code: code.utf8 )
| 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
error: cannot find variable in this scope: `mintNFT`
--> 47d3b365f36b5bd1.ExampleNFT:494:8
|
494 | mintNFT (
| ^^^^^^^ not found in this scope
error: missing return statement
--> 47d3b365f36b5bd1.ExampleNFT:490:23
|
490 | ): @ExampleNFT.NFT {
491 |
492 | // Have to place sign verification here
493 |
494 | mintNFT (
495 | name,
496 | description,
497 | thumbnail,
498 | royalties,
499 | questionID,
500 | side,
501 | signature,
502 | salt
503 | )
504 |
505 |
506 | }
| ^^^^^^^^^^^^^^^^^^^^^
error: cannot find variable in this scope: `NFTStorefrontV2`
--> 47d3b365f36b5bd1.ExampleNFT:513:46
|
513 | let treasuryAccountVault = getAccount(NFTStorefrontV2.TreasuryAccount)
| ^^^^^^^^^^^^^^^ not found in this scope
error: cannot find type in this scope: `FlowToken`
--> 47d3b365f36b5bd1.ExampleNFT:514:31
|
514 | .capabilities.get<&FlowToken.Vault>(/public/flowTokenReceiver)
| ^^^^^^^^^ not found in this scope
error: cannot infer type parameter: `T`
--> 47d3b365f36b5bd1.ExampleNFT:513:35
|
513 | let treasuryAccountVault = getAccount(NFTStorefrontV2.TreasuryAccount)
514 | .capabilities.get<&FlowToken.Vault>(/public/flowTokenReceiver)
| 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
error: cannot infer type parameter: `T`
--> 47d3b365f36b5bd1.ExampleNFT:513:35
|
513 | let treasuryAccountVault = getAccount(NFTStorefrontV2.TreasuryAccount)
514 | .capabilities.get<&FlowToken.Vault>(/public/flowTokenReceiver)
515 | .borrow()
| 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
error: value of type `&Account` has no member `getCapability`
--> 47d3b365f36b5bd1.ExampleNFT:521:13
|
521 | .getCapability<&{NonFungibleToken.CollectionPublic}>(ExampleNFT.CollectionPublicPath)
| ^^^^^^^^^^^^^ unknown member
error: cannot find variable in this scope: `newNFT`
--> 47d3b365f36b5bd1.ExampleNFT:526:45
|
526 | callerCollectionRef.deposit(token: <-newNFT)
| ^^^^^^ not found in this scope